Releases: LiskHQ/lisk-desktop
Version 3.0.3
Release goal
This version addresses specific issues identified in v3.0.2.
Description
Bug Fixes
Features
To view the changes in more detail, please refer to the Github project
Version 3.0.2
Release goal
This version addresses specific issues identified in v3.0.1. Additionally, it enables users to sign token claim messages for the token migration.
Description
Bug Fixes
- Transactions page doesn't update itself
- Wrong service url is utilised when switching network
- Blockchain apps displayed incorrectly
- Mapbox token replacement
Features
To view the changes in more detail, please refer to the Github project
Version 3.0.1
Release goal
This version introduces several design improvements and addresses specific issues identified in v3.0.0. Additionally, it enables users to view the commission history for all validators.
Description
Bug Fixes
- Prevent crash when a transaction is pending in a row
- Cannot claim rewards if balance is lower than 1 LSK
- Cannot sign wallet message
- Blockchain application switcher shows undefined values
- Report email and reload page is not functioning as expected
- Switch application fail to render
Improvements
- Track validators commission history
- Enable users to view registered sidechains
- Allow multisig account to have one member
- Add to bookmark not shown for transaction originated from multisignature accounts
To learn more about the Lisk v4 mainnet migration, please check the following articles:
To view the changes in more detail, please refer to the Github project
Version 3.0.0
Release goal
This version implements support for Lisk Core v4, and includes the following updates:
Interoperable token usage, blockchain applications management and exploration, improved account management, and much more.
Description
- Make Lisk Desktop blockchain agnostic
- Change API to support Lisk SDK v6 API
- Improve account management
- Introduce blockchain applications management
- Introduce blockchain application exploring
- Implement interoperable token usage
- Implement blockchain application transaction signing
- Adapt hardware wallet integration for Lisk Core v4
- Introduce delegate key management
- Update DPoS module
To learn more about the Lisk v4 mainnet migration, please check the following articles:
To view the changes in more detail, please refer to the Github project
Version 3.0.0-rc.5
Release goal
This release includes several bug fixes pertaining to wallet connect, reward claims, and other minor issues.
Resolved issues
- Claiming a reward though the notification should update hasReward state
- Deeplink does not validate minimum balance requirements
- Request token link is non-responsive
- I am able to edit to a zero fee value on edit multisignature
- Need to Close "Transaction Signature Successful" Modal to Initiate New Transaction from blockchain application
- No of event trigger when rejecting Wallet Connect transaction
- Wallet connect DAPP sign transaction is only triggered on “Copy Signature”
- Unable to decrease the number of members of a multisig account
Full Changelog: v3.0.0-rc.4...v3.0.0-rc.5
To view the changes in more detail, please refer to the Github project
Version 3.0.0-rc.4
Release goal
This release incorporates various bug fixes related to staking, transactions, and application domains, and it also includes some enhancements.
Resolved issues
- Create GitHub actions or Jenkins to build distributions
- Keep sort in validator and generator table even if list updates
- Switching accounts causes "Insufficient resources" error
- Claim rewards toaster appears for unrelated account
- Stake state is not cleaned when changing account
- Fee error while sending a transaction from sidechain to mainchain
- Transaction value shows incorrect token symbol
- Signing a message takes forever
- Application freezes when required signatures provided is large
- Incorrect escrowed amount
- Unable a sign a wallet connect transaction from a multi signature account
Full Changelog: v3.0.0-rc.3...v3.0.0-rc.4
To view the changes in more detail, please refer to the Github project
Version 3.0.0-rc.3
Release goal
This release incorporates various bug fixes, enhancements for staking and multisignature accounts
Resolved issues
- Allow mainchain to switch to different service URL
- Adapt UI according to proposal
- Can't send transactions leaving the account with less than 0.05 LSK
- Checksum error when using Update Button within the wallet
- Staking visual interaction bugs
- Claim rewards pop up should pop up at the start of Lisk desktop
- Multiple unclaimed rewards pop-ups
- Multisig transaction signing flow missing mandatory account
- Date picker does not show up
- Make pos_getClaimableRewards return value for each stake
- Setup side chain on local environment
- Enable users to create future transactions
Full Changelog: v3.0.0-rc.2...v3.0.0-rc.3
To view the changes in more detail, please refer to the Github project
Version 3.0.0-rc.2
Release goal
This release incorporates various bug fixes, enhancements for multisignature account and staking and also includes end to end tests
Resolved issues
- Transaction signing regression
- Add tooltip for multi-signature symbol
- Give "claim rewards" an additional prominent positioning
- Update multisignature account
- Account name display discrepancy
- Can't send transactions leaving the account with less than 0.05 LSK
- Add e2e test for network management
- Refactor/fix the todos suggestions
- Add e2e tests for staking
- Increasing self stake is NOT fixed completely
- Clean up recursive and dead state in redux
Full Changelog: v3.0.0-rc.1...v3.0.0-rc.2
To view the changes in more detail, please refer to the Github project
Version 3.0.0-rc.1
Release goal
This release incorporates various bug fixes, enhancements, and additional improvements for Lisk Desktop
Resolved issues
- Account monitoring page does not show available balance
- Banned delegate profile page doesn't work
- Wrong account name
- Stakers don't change while browsing
- Wrong delegate under staking button
- Request copy link does not open the modal on the app
- Transaction priority is not always editable, although it looks like it
- Users should be able to get a request link with 0 amount
- Cannot switch back to a working network after being on another network
- E2E pipeline, common hooks, test for request token
- Auto updater is not working
Full Changelog: v3.0.0-rc.0...v3.0.0-rc.1
To view the changes in more detail, please refer to the Github project
Version 3.0.0-rc.0
Release goal
This release incorporates various bug fixes, enhancements, and additional improvements for Lisk Desktop, thus bringing us furthermore close to Lisk v4 production release.
Resolved issues
- Handle wallet connect switch and add account user journey
- Improve hardware wallet account management
- Fix fee token symbol
- Implement reward estimations for staking a validator
- Adapt argon2id protocol recommendation
- The avatar choosed during account creation is not used
- Mailto domain is not working
- General UI bugs identified across all domains
- Handle wallet connect switch and add account user journey on message signing
- Reject signing messages larger than HW device size limit
- Electron app does not validate URLs on new windows and navigation
- Lack of a CSP in lisk-desktop
Known limitations
Full Changelog: v3.0.0-beta.2...v3.0.0-rc.0
To view the changes in more detail, please refer to the Github project